Korean health officials track real-world safety of new PNH combo therapy

NCT ID NCT07457151

First seen Mar 22, 2026 · Last updated May 23, 2026 · Updated 5 times

Summary

This study monitors the safety and effectiveness of Danicopan when used alongside standard PNH treatments (ravulizumab or eculizumab) in routine Korean medical practice. It involves 8 participants and aims to confirm known side effects or detect new ones, as well as measure changes in blood markers like hemoglobin. The study is for patients already prescribed this combination by their doctor.
